Pull start isnt pulling
 
i just installed a new pullstart on an old engine i can yankit a few times bu then it slips and when i pull on it, it isnt grabbing on anything, im thinking it is the one way bearing, but it is nto dirty or anyhting

GT Batman 12-05-2005 12:34 PM

RE: Pull start isnt pulling
 
Try spraying nitroclean or WD40 on the one-way, this should help, but I suggest a new one-way. I've seen this many times and the nitroclean will only last so long before oil from the engine leak back into it and slip again.

its bull hwo much a little one way bearing costs, try cleaning it out really good and sanding the shaft very very lightly, if you do this it should work like new again, mine went out about half a gallon ago and all i did was clean it, i can start it in the freking cold and it only slips a little bit but it still works fine

MBX5T Maniac 12-05-2005 09:35 PM

RE: Pull start isnt pulling
 
use 600 grit or higher when sanding the shaft.

dump the one-way in some b-12, or some other solvent. put both in a container, seal it, and shake it for a while. Dump out solvent full of dirt and crud, and pour some more solvent in the container. repeat another 2 times, or until no more crud comes out of the one-way. re-assemble, and tell us if it works. also pour some of the clean solvent on the shaft, and clean the shaft
